Consint.AI Secures $58K in Seed Round to Advance Healthtech Innovation
Healthtech startup Consint.AI has raised approximately $58,000 (₹5 crore) in a seed funding round led by Equanimity Ventures and Seafund, aiming to transform healthcare operations through the power of Generative AI. This capital injection will fuel the company’s growth as it scales its AI-driven platforms to streamline healthcare transactions, tackle fraud, and enhance personalized care across global markets.
Founded in 2020 by Ashish Chaturvedi, Consint.AI is focused on solving some of the most complex challenges in the healthcare ecosystem. Co-founder Swadeep Singh later joined to help expand the company’s strategic vision. Their suite of platforms uses proprietary Generative AI models tailored to healthcare workflows, setting the company apart in a competitive sector.
The startup currently offers two flagship products: Risk.ai and CIPHR.ai. Risk.ai is designed to optimize insurance transactions and tackle the pervasive issues of fraud, waste, and abuse. CIPHR.ai, on the other hand, empowers hospitals with intelligent decision support at the point of care and streamlines the generation of claims. These platforms have already gained traction in markets across India, the Middle East, and Africa, and the company now has its sights set on the United States healthcare system—a highly complex but lucrative target market.
The newly raised seed capital will be strategically allocated to multiple growth areas. A significant portion will be used to expand the company’s sales outreach, especially in emerging markets and the U.S. Additionally, Consint.AI plans to invest heavily in advancing its Generative AI platform to offer even more robust solutions for fraud detection, claims automation, and personalized patient engagement.
The funding will also support the expansion of the company’s infrastructure and team. With a projected fourfold year-over-year growth, the team is preparing to handle increased demand and deploy its solutions at scale. This includes onboarding new clients, customizing solutions for different regulatory landscapes, and ensuring compliance with healthcare data standards globally.
Consint.AI has already made significant strides in its mission to transform healthcare. Over the past year, it has secured more than ₹10 crore in signed contracts, including multi-year agreements with top insurers and hospitals. The launch of CIPHR.ai marked a key milestone, offering point-of-care intelligence that improves diagnosis, reduces administrative load, and enhances hospital efficiency. The startup’s recent expansion into the Asia-Pacific and Middle East regions is also a testament to its growing influence and scalability.
